With an expedition heritage that dates back to 1896, it’s no wonder Hurtigruten Expeditions found its way to Alaska. The cruise line with a keen focus on exploration, adventure and science has two of its hybrid technology ships—MS Roald Amundsen, built in 2019, and MS Fridtjof Nansen, built in 2020—sailing the waters that surround The Great Land. Each of the ships features an observation deck, library, science center, hot tub, pool and Explorer lounge, as well as a bar with floor-to-ceiling windows so you never miss a thing. An expedition team of Alaska experts join each voyage, hosting lectures about the areas the ships visit and guiding passengers on outings like nature walks through rainforests and kayaking trips around the foot of a glacier.

The number next to each cruise line indicates how many sailings they offer from that port. Viking Ocean offers many one-way 10-night sailings that allow passengers to spend more time in ports. Some begin in Seward and head south and some start in Vancouver and head northward. A major advantage of these one-way trips is that you can experience more Alaskan ports. So these types of itineraries are best if you want a destination heavy journey.

If you are cruising in Alaska during the Northern Lights season, note that the Gulf of Alaska is choppiest in September and not recommended for travelers who get seasick. Also, certain sections of the access road to Denali National Park may close in September due to snow, so check your itinerary if that's your preferred Northern Lights viewing spot. Due to unpredictable weather, though, there’s a risk of shore excursions being cancelled -- especially boat and helicopter tours. Oceania Cruises is one company that makes our list of best cruise lines for Alaska in the midsized ship category. Personalized service and gourmet dining without extra fees are two of the popular reasons people choose this line. Ships carry between 700 and 1,300 passengers in spacious, well-appointed suites and have port-intensive itineraries.

Denali, "The Great One," formerly known as Mt. McKinley, rises to the tallest peak in North America and can be seen from as far away as Anchorage on a clear day. In Alaska, ancient rivers of ice wind between mountains and grind out of valleys. Towering walls of ice like the Hubbard Glacier, Endicott Arm Dawes and the twin Sawyer Glaciers thunder as they calve massive icebergs.
